Key Insights

  • 😵 Working with unknown denominators in fractions involves finding a common denominator or using cross-multiplication to simplify the equation.
  • 🙃 The goal is to isolate the variable by performing the necessary operations on both sides of the equation.
  • 😵 The concept of cross-multiplication is a helpful technique when solving equations with unknown denominators.
  • 👻 Multiplying the numerator and denominator by the same number allows for changing the fractions' denominators to a common value.
  • 🍉 Simplifying the equation by combining like terms and applying the appropriate mathematical operations is important.
  • ✖️ Cross-multiplication involves multiplying the numerator of one fraction by the denominator of another fraction, equating them to find the value of the unknown variable.
  • 🎭 Subtraction and addition of fractions require finding a common denominator before performing the operation.

Questions & Answers

Q: How do you solve equations with unknown denominators in fractions?

To solve these equations, you need to find a common denominator and then simplify the equation by performing the necessary operations on both sides.

Q: What is the purpose of finding a common denominator?

Finding a common denominator allows you to combine fractions and perform operations on them easily.

Q: Can cross-multiplication be used to solve equations with unknown denominators?

Yes, cross-multiplication is another method to solve equations with unknown denominators. It involves multiplying diagonally across the equation to find the value of the unknown variable.

Q: How can you determine the value of the unknown variable once the equation is simplified?

Once the equation is simplified, you can either use the method of multiplying the two numbers to find the unknown variable or use cross-multiplication to solve for it directly.
